Now … WebAug 24, 2024 · Here’s how to enable File History: Navigate to the Windows Start menu > PC Settings > Update & Security > Backup. Click the Add a drive button under the Back up using File History option. Choose the appropriate drive in the next window. Finally, turn on the Automatically back up my files button in the Backup settings window.

IBM manufactured magnetic disk storage devices from 1956 to 2003, when it sold its hard disk drive business to Hitachi. [1] [2] Both the hard disk drive (HDD) and floppy disk drive (FDD) were invented by IBM and as such IBM's employees were responsible for many of the innovations in these products and their technologies. WebOct 7, 2024 · Change the view options to Large icons then click File History. Click on Select drive. Select the new drive and then under Select an existing backup, click the existing backup of your PC. Click OK. Choose between Yes or No to move the existing files and use if continuously for File History. WebOct 18, 2024 · Solution 1: Reconnect the target device, then navigate to File History, reselect the drive for backup. Solution 2: Run “chkdsk.exe /f x:” in Command Prompt to check the hard drive for bad sectors. “x” refers to the drive letter of your target device. Solution 3: Create a network share and set it as target drive.
